Nine new virus cases, 11 people recover

The Best-dos Santos Public Health Laboratory identified nine new coronavirus (COVID-19) positive cases – four women and five men – on Monday, April 19, from the 494 tests conducted.

Meanwhile, 11 people recovered and were discharged. There are now 87 people in isolation.

Since March 2020, there have been 3 793 confirmed COVID-19 cases (1 844 women and 1 949 men).  A total of 3 692 people have recovered, while 44 people have died from the virus.

The public health laboratory has carried out 149 423 tests since February, last year.

To date, 70 844 vaccinations – 29 244 men and 41 640 women – have been administered as part of the National Vaccination Programme for COVID-19. (BGIS)
